There are many things that can be said about vampires. That they're demons, half-shells of the humans that used to stand where they stood. Undead monsters that thirst for blood and violence.. finally free of the shackles of what society made them. In many ways that's completely true, and utterly false, as Andrew would come to know. In a matter of hours he would lose everything, becoming something else, something other, suddenly an outsider in the world he used to know.. or thought he knew. Joining forces with his unlikely sire, Andrew is thrust into the world of vampires, magic, and hunters. Clinging to his faith and his friends as he tries to track down his killer, whilst grappling with his new reality.
